1CSS::DOM::MediaList(3)User Contributed Perl DocumentationCSS::DOM::MediaList(3)
2
3
4
6 CSS::DOM::MediaList - Medium list class for CSS::DOM
7
9 Version 0.17
10
12 use CSS::DOM;
13 $media_list = new CSS::DOM ->media;
14
15 use CSS::DOM::MediaList;
16 $media_list = new MediaList 'screen', 'papyrus';
17
18 @media = @$media_list; # use as array
19 $media_list->mediaText; # returns a string
20 $media_list->mediaText('print, screen'); # change it
21 $media_list->deleteMedium('print');
22 $media_list->appendMedium('tv');
23
25 This module implements medium lists for CSS::DOM. It implements the
26 CSSMediaList DOM interface and inherits from CSS::DOM::Array.
27
29 DOM Attributes
30 mediaText
31 A comma-and-space-separated string of the individual media in the
32 list, e.g., 'screen, print'.
33
34 DOM Methods
35 deleteMedium ( $name )
36 Deletes the named medium from the list, or throws an error if it
37 cannot be found.
38
39 appendMedium ( $name )
40 Adds a medium to the end of the list.
41
43 CSS::DOM
44
45 CSS::DOM::Array
46
47
48
49perl v5.38.0 2023-07-20 CSS::DOM::MediaList(3)